§ 6-6-209 — "Public nuisance" defined; maintenance thereof; penalty

Every structure, boat or vehicle used and occupied as a house of ill fame, or for purposes of prostitution or gambling, or for the purpose of manufacture, possession, sale or disposition of intoxicating liquor or any controlled substance in violation of law shall be held and deemed a public nuisance.
